Analysts of the British center MEPS ascertain further decline in global steel prices. In a recent issue of the International Steel Review, the British said that prices are down in all markets, including developing.
However, MEPS consider that it is possible in the US, steel prices have reached their "bottom", as evidenced by the statements of local steel plants to raise prices in January.
However, according to analysts, it is quite possible that American Steelworkers wishful thinking and at this stage it is not clear whether the new approach to pricing supported by market.
In North America, noted in the MEPS, prices for flat products have continued to weaken due to weak demand and decline in exports due to stronger dollar, which also led to the growth of imports. According to the observations of British, American buyers are still delaying the purchase of steel, reducing its inventory balances at the end of the year.
